Core Insights - The total cross-regional population flow in China during the first 20 days of the Spring Festival travel period reached 5.08 billion trips, with significant contributions from various transportation modes [1] Transportation Sector Summary - Railway passenger volume totaled 258 million trips, showing a robust increase in demand [1] - Road transportation accounted for 4.755 billion trips, dominating the overall flow [1] - Waterway passenger volume reached 1.9992 million trips, indicating a smaller but notable segment [1] - Civil aviation recorded 47.516 million trips, reflecting a growing preference for air travel [1] Daily Flow Analysis - On February 21, the total cross-regional population flow was 35.9651 million trips, marking a month-on-month increase of 1.9% and a year-on-year increase of 11.7% compared to 2025 [1] - Railway passenger volume on the same day was 17.187 million trips, with a month-on-month increase of 11.8% and a year-on-year increase of 17.7% compared to 2025 [1] - Road transportation saw 33.804 million trips, with a month-on-month increase of 1.5% and a year-on-year increase of 11.4% compared to 2025 [1] - Waterway passenger volume was 181.7 thousand trips, experiencing a month-on-month decline of 10.6% but a year-on-year increase of 28.1% compared to 2025 [1] - Civil aviation recorded 2.607 million trips, with a month-on-month increase of 1.3% and a year-on-year increase of 7.4% compared to 2025 [1]
